How do I pair my Skullcandy Bluetooth earbuds to my iPhone?

by Alexis M.

Your Skullcandy earbuds or headphones use Bluetooth to connect to devices. You’ll need to open the iPhone’s “Setting” menu, go to “Bluetooth,” and turn it on. The Skullcandy device should appear under “OTHER DEVICES.” Tap on the name, and it should pair with your iPhone..

Why is my Bluetooth not pairing?

For Android phones, go to Settings > System > Advanced> Reset Options > Reset Wi-fi, mobile & Bluetooth. For iOS and iPadOS device, you’ll have to unpair all of your devices (go to Setting > Bluetooth, select the info icon and choose Forget This Device for each device) then restart your phone or tablet.

How do you reset Bluetooth headphones?

Bluetooth Headsets: How to Reset the Connection

  1. Delete the headset from your cell phone’s list of paired devices.
  2. Once deleted, power your phone completely off, then power it back on. This resets the Bluetooth stack in the Bluetooth software on the phone.
  3. Re-pair the headset with your phone.

How To Pair Skullcandy Headphones

  1. While your headphones are off, press and hold the power on button for 6 seconds.
  2. Your device will then begin to flash, indicating that it is now in pairing mode.
  3. Go to your Bluetooth settings on your device (Phone, laptop, tablet…etc.)
  4. Select your Skullcandy headphones, and that’s it!

How do you put Skullcandy Indy in pairing mode?

The first earbud should be placed in the case after holding the back button for 10 seconds. Place the second earbud button in the case by holding the back button for 10 seconds. Activate pairing mode by pulling both earbuds out of the case. Your earbuds should be paired with your devices after they have been turned on.

Why are my Skullcandy headphones flashing red and blue? The most common reason that your Skullcandy headphones are flashing blue and red is that they are either in discovery or pairing mode. Whenever your Skullcandy headphones are not connected to a Bluetooth device, they automatically go into discovery mode. They will begin pairing once a Bluetooth device is found.

How do I reset my Skullcandy wireless earbuds?

Once both buds have been powered OFF, reset them: Touch and hold the Power/MFB button on both buds for 10 seconds to completely reset them (this will power cycle them on and off again).

How to pair and reset Skullcandy Sesh Print

  1. Turn the Bluetooth on your (mobile or computer) device OFF.
  2. Press the button 6 times (see below diagram).
  3. You will hear one beep indicating the buds have paired together, the LED on the LEFT bud will flash RED and BLUE indicating it has entered into pairing mode.

What is pairing mode? January 10, 2022 by Cathie. A Bluetooth device can communicate with another Bluetooth device by pairing. The devices must be discoverable, which means they must broadcast a Bluetooth signal other devices can detect and connect to, so they can communicate.
